Key Parts of DTF Technology

Understanding DTF equipment requires familiarity with several critical components that work together seamlessly. The main equipment itself is designed to create the initial design with exceptional detail and consistency. Our experts recommend investing in quality DTF equipment that can handle the demands of commercial applications.

The specialized inks is equally important to the overall process. These advanced colorants are engineered to provide vibrant colors while maintaining the flexibility required for textile decoration. When you're learning DTF printing, understanding your ink system is crucial for achieving consistent, professional results.

  • Printer Unit: The main equipment that applies pigment to substrate
  • DTF Ink: Specialized formulations designed for long-lasting prints
  • Film Material: High-quality substrates that receives the ink
  • Curing Equipment: Heat sources for the ink setting
  • Transfer Press: Temperature-controlled machine for applying heat and pressure

Understanding Direct-to-Film Printing

The DTF print process involves several carefully orchestrated steps that transform a digital design into a wearable masterpiece. First, your design is transferred to the film substrate using the specialized printer. This initial step is critical because it determines the color accuracy of your final product.
